首页 > 精选资讯 > 严选问答 >

如何格式化js

2025-12-19 21:17:09

问题描述:

如何格式化js,这个坑怎么填啊?求大佬带带!

最佳答案

推荐答案

2025-12-19 21:17:09

如何格式化js】在JavaScript开发过程中,代码的可读性和一致性非常重要。良好的代码格式不仅有助于团队协作,还能提高代码的维护性。本文将总结常见的JS代码格式化方法和工具,帮助开发者提升代码质量。

一、

JavaScript(简称JS)作为前端开发的核心语言,其代码格式化是每个开发者必须掌握的技能。随着项目规模的扩大,统一的代码风格能够减少沟通成本,提升整体开发效率。

代码格式化主要包括以下几个方面:

- 缩进:使用空格或制表符进行代码层级的划分。

- 括号位置:如函数定义、条件语句等的括号位置。

- 空格使用:操作符前后、逗号后等是否需要空格。

- 变量命名规范:如驼峰式、下划线等。

- 代码结构:如函数、类、模块的组织方式。

为了实现这些规范,开发者通常借助代码格式化工具,如Prettier、ESLint、JSCS等。这些工具可以自动检测并修复代码中的格式问题,确保团队成员遵循统一的编码标准。

二、常见JS格式化工具对比

工具名称 功能描述 是否支持自动修复 支持的格式类型 是否需配置文件
Prettier 自动格式化JS、CSS、HTML等 JS、JSON、CSS、HTML、Markdown 否(默认配置即可)
ESLint 检查代码风格和潜在错误 否(需配合Prettier使用) JS、JSX
JSCS 代码风格检查与格式化 JS
TSLint TypeScript代码检查 TS、JS 是(已逐渐被ESLint替代)
VS Code 内置格式化 集成多种格式化插件 JS、TS、CSS等 否(依赖扩展)

三、推荐实践

1. 统一项目配置:使用 `.prettierrc` 或 `.eslintrc` 文件定义项目格式化规则。

2. 集成到编辑器:在VS Code中安装Prettier或ESLint插件,设置保存时自动格式化。

3. 提交前检查:在Git提交前使用lint-staged进行格式化检查。

4. 团队共享配置:确保所有开发者使用相同的配置文件,避免格式混乱。

通过合理的格式化策略和工具,开发者可以显著提升代码质量和团队协作效率。建议根据项目需求选择合适的工具,并保持格式化规则的一致性。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。